The following question and solution were offered in a national financial periodical some time ago.
If your distant relative deposited $1.00 in the Bank of Jerusalem when Christ was born, for you to withdraw at the Millenium, and it compounded at 4% annually, what would it be worth in 2000 ?
The answer offered by the periodical: The entire earth, in solid gold. This answer seemed far too incredible to be correct, so I checked it myself.
1.04 exp 2000 = $1.1659 x 10exp 34
Assume $800/ounce for gold
Density of gold is 19.3 g/cc
19.3 g.cc x 1 ounce/28.35 g x (2.54)exp3 cm/cubic inch = 11.1559 ounces/cubic inch
$1.1659 x 10exp 34 / $1,800/ounce = ounces of gold
1.4574 x 10exp 31 ounces/11.1559 ounces/cubic inch = 1.30639 x 10exp 30 cubic inches
1.30639 x 10exp30 cubic inches/1,728 cubic inches/cubic foot = 7.5601 x 10exp 26 cubic feet of gold
Vearth = 4/3 pi x (3,963 x 5,280) exp3 = 3.8376 x 10exp 22 cubic feet.
7.5601 x 1026 / 3.8376 x 1022 = 19,597 earths at $800 per ounce so for $1800 spot price Oct 23, 2021
800/1,800 = .44444 x 19,597 = 8,709 earths
